Matrix [sound recording] / by Groff, Lauren,author.; Andoh, Adjoa,narrator.; Penguin Audio (Firm),publisher.;
Read by Adjoa Andoh."Cast out of the royal court by Eleanor of Aquitaine, deemed too coarse and rough-hewn for marriage or courtly life, seventeen-year-old Marie de France is sent to England to be the new prioress of an impoverished abbey, its nuns on the brink of starvation and beset by disease. At first taken aback by the severity of her new life, Marie finds focus and love in collective life with her singular and mercurial sisters. In this crucible, Marie steadily supplants her desire for family, for her homeland, for the passions of her youth with something new to her: devotion to her sisters, and a conviction in her own divine visions. Marie, born the last in a long line of women warriors and crusaders, is determined to chart a bold new course for the women she now leads and protects. But in a world that is shifting and corroding in frightening ways, one that can never reconcile itself with her existence, will the sheer force of Marie's vision be bulwark enough? Equally alive to the sacred and the profane, Matrix gathers currents of violence, sensuality, and religious ecstasy in a mesmerizing portrait of consuming passion, aberrant faith, and a woman that history moves both through and around. Lauren Groff's new novel, her first since Fates and Furies, is a defiant and timely exploration of the raw power of female creativity in a corrupted world"--

The jungle book [yoto card] : Yoto card / by Kipling, Rudyard,1865-1936.;
Read by Adjoa Andoh; Nezar Alderazi; Eric Meyers; Tania Rodrigues; Brian Bowls; Sagar Arya; Penelope Rawlins; Charlotte Meyers.For use with a Yoto Player, the Yoto Player app on a device or NFC touchpoint to stream.A Yoto Original adaptation of the classic stories by Rudyard Kipling. The perfect introduction to this adventurous tale for young listeners. Narrated by Adjoa Andoh, and brought to life with music, sound effects, and a full cast. Set in the Seoni Hills in the Jungles of India, this adventure follows the story of Mowgli, an orphaned boy adopted and raised by a pack of wolves. With help from his wolf family, wise panther Bagheera and lovable sloth bear, Baloo, Mowgli learns all about the law of the jungle as he grows up among the trees, rivers and wildlife. But not every animal in the jungle is as welcoming to young Mowgli. He is a human cub after all, and many in the jungle fear humans. Follow along as Mowgli struggles to discover where he fits in in the world, meeting a few mischievous monkeys, slithering snakes, and a ferocious tiger, Shere Khan, along the way. Can he live in harmony with the other animals, or is he destined to live back among the humans?
